very soon i will be replacing my original suspension. its a 98 3.0 4x4 xlt king cab. to replace them, Ford will get me a pair for the rear @ $37 each and a pair for the front @ $47 each. that is just stock replacement. which is fine by me. however since i just went from 225/70r16 tires to 245/70r16 (not a big difference) i wonder how it would look with a little lift/boost via suspension. what do i do? what do i buy to say lift her up 3 inches?
 
I have the same exact truck as yours and tires too mine are MT/Rs. over the weekend I cranked my t-bars and I think I have more than enough clearance for what I do ( weekend warrior / muddin) but if you wan't more lift I would say just do a body lift suspension lifts for our trucks are way to much for the benifit.
